Transaction 353c82cdae23c832507550bb7ede526ab2220d66217afbada5fc81fc4ddc56a0
1 Input
1 Output
-
353c82cdae23c832507550bb7ede526ab2220d66217afbada5fc81fc4ddc56a0:0
- value
- 3459954
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1efc58c1f7274c52807a5ec6d37995a73ffbbc6
- address
- bc1qk8hutrqlwf6v22q85hkx6duetfellw7x95fqkq